Output 85a8a4ae9e97d91e8d926973f3564717a82db2156895588b019be42bbab61606:20

value
17490354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6adb89cb057cc2ccb8962d319773d31722cc1de1 OP_EQUALVERIFY OP_CHECKSIG
address
1Ak1d7vT58VrnQCpstudQFQ9d2PmsThaCP
transaction
85a8a4ae9e97d91e8d926973f3564717a82db2156895588b019be42bbab61606
spent
true